SAMEIET BEHRENSGATE 8 is registered as a condominium flat owner in Oslo, Oslo with organisation number 985200718. The business is classified under activities of housing cooperatives (NACE 97.001). The company was incorporated in 1977. The most recent filed accounts, for the 2025 financial year, show NOK 3.1m in revenue and NOK 2.2m in operating profit.
